reefhawk
06-19-2005, 05:40 PM
Currently running 10,000, 14,000, and 20,000 m/h 250's on my 6' 180gal. You show the same 6 months ago. Have you changed the lighting and are you getting better results. Have been toying with replacing my 20,000 with another 10,000. Whatta ya think?

bluetang
06-19-2005, 07:49 PM
I totaly prefer having them all the same. I found the growth is alot more even throughout the tank. However I am toyiung with the idea of going with 14k's across when these lights are done next year.
